David Ashdown

Regarded as one of Britain’s best sports photographers was the Chief Sports Photographer for The Independent and The Independent on Sunday. He joined the Independent at the launch and was its longest serving staffer.

He left the Star newspaper in 1986 to join the Independent after starting his career as a motorcycle messenger for the Keystone Press agency in 1968.

He was a multi award winning photographer claiming the Sports Photographer of the year award in 1998 and other prestigious awards such as the International Olympic Committees worldwide ‘Best of Sport’ award and Ilford Photographer of the Year and the European Sports Photographer of the Year and he was Nikon Sports Photographer of the Year on four occasions.
